Former Barcelona defender Edmilson warns Neymar that Lionel Messi will still be the number one star at Barcelona next season.

Former Barcelona defender Edmilson has said that Neymar will have to get used to Lionel Messi's status as the biggest star at the club.

The Brazilian forward joined Barca for a reported €57m (£49m) in May, but despite being regarded as one of the stars of the game in his homeland, Neymar will have to play second-fiddle to Messi, according to Edmilson.

"Neymar is a very smart guy, he knows that ahead of him is Messi, who has been playing at a very high level for five years," Football-Espana quotes Edmilson as saying.

"People in the Barcelona dressing room will be surprised with the way he behaves, at how he listens to those who are better than him, he will not create any issues. Neymar has great joy, he is a tremendous guy. He and Messi are two great players with different characteristics.

"There is much talk of whether they can work together, people want to make trouble of a situation that has not even started yet."

Neymar finished as the Selecao's top scorer as they won the Confederations Cup last month.
